Taking Photos of the Evening Sky
Capturing outstanding pictures of the evening sky needs cautious preparation. Examining the weather forecast for clear skies is critical, as is knowing what time the moon rises and sets.

Camera
A standard DSLR cam with a broad lens works well for night-sky images, however any kind of cam with a big sensor and a hand-operated focus setting need to function. The vital part is that the camera can be readied to shoot in RAW format, which permits maximum flexibility when editing and enhancing.

Depending upon the desired result, you might wish to take several direct exposures and after that combine them in post-processing. This can be beneficial if you're shooting both a foreground things (like a lake, tree, car or a structure) and the night sky and require to reveal each at different settings.

You can additionally experiment with long-exposure shots that reveal star trails. This can be attained by centering your frame on the North Celebrity and using a shutter rate lasting for a number of mins. This produces incredible arcs and vortex-like circles of light around your topic. It can be time consuming, however the results are magnificent!

Lens
One of one of the most essential consider night skies photography is picking the ideal lens. A high resolution, vast angle lens will certainly help you capture as numerous stars and the moon in your photo as feasible.

You will certainly likewise require a tripod to stop electronic camera shake throughout lengthy direct exposures. It is additionally advised to fire in RAW setting, which will certainly offer you a lot more latitude in post-processing.

An additional variable is timing. It is best to prepare for when the Galaxy will certainly increase or establish depending upon your place. There are several applications and internet sites to aid with this consisting of PhotoPills.

Ultimately, it is excellent to have an intriguing foreground in your picture to include depth and contrast. Utilizing fascinating rock developments, buildings and even people can add a sense of scale to your photo and make it extra impactful. Your make-up must likewise abide by fundamental photographic principles, such as the rule of thirds and finding top lines.

Shutter Rate
The shutter is the part of your video camera that beings in front of the photo sensor and opens and closes to record a direct exposure. Its rate impacts how much light your photograph receives-- the much faster it is, the much less light enters.

A slower shutter speed allows more light in, yet likewise blurs any movement that takes place throughout the direct exposure, which works for capturing star routes and various other impacts such as a long exposure to develop an attractive evening skies.

With the best equipment, it's feasible to generate pictures that are almost as intense as daytime and still have the ability to capture vivid information of the Milky Way and celebrities. For optimum clarity, attempt to obtain as far away from communities and cities as feasible and check internet sites such as this for cloud maps and dark skies.

ISO

The higher the ISO worth, the extra delicate your video camera will certainly be to light and the brighter your picture will be. Nonetheless, if you go too expensive, the sound in your picture will be also popular.

An excellent starting point is to establish your camera to a reduced ISO of 800, then take an examination shot. If this image is also dark, enhance the ISO one quit each time till you have an acceptable photo.

Foreground shots in evening sky pictures require a lot longer exposure times than the celebrities, so you'll want to utilize a tripod. To further support your video camera, make use of the remote shutter release to prevent any kind of trembling brought on by pressing the switch yourself. Additionally, keep in mind to maintain your lens in Manual Emphasis mode. This will certainly aid you to preserve the very same focal length throughout your shoot. The Regulation of Thirds is an important regulation for composing evening sky pictures, helping to balance and link your images.
